Profile of Mosiuoa “Terror” Lekota Highlights Family Roots and Anti-Apartheid Commitment

Mosiuoa Lekota is the firstborn son of Mapiloko Meshack Lekota and Mamosiuoa Aphaphia Lekota (nee Setai). He was born and raised in an extended family, embracing its structure, culture, and value system. To his paternal and maternal family, Mosiuoa was a loving, kind, bubbly personality with a great sense of humour. He showed leadership qualities early in life and was intelligent and committed to studies, earning a bursary to Mariazell High School. His maternal uncle Moramang David Setai, his mother's only brother, greatly influenced him growing up. The day Mosiuoa dedicated his life to fighting the brutal apartheid system and emancipating the marginalized and oppressed masses marked a turning point.
